3.2.9 World Class Commands

3.2.9.1 *B - Display Blacklisted Numbers

This command requests the modem to return a list of blacklisted numbers to the DTE.
The format of the response is shown by the example below. Permanently forbidden
numbers as defined by country requirements will not appear on this list. If no numbers
are blacklisted, only the OK result code is issued.
Example:
NO. - PHONE NUMBER -------
------------------------------
1; 4175537660
2; 8288924961
3; 3887278862
4; 3124839442
5; 6284664
OK

3.2.9.2 *D - Display Delayed Numbers

This command causes the modem to send a list of the delayed numbers together with
the delay associated with each. The modem will return a list of delayed telephone
numbers as defined in the *B command. The format of the response is shown by the
example below (delay times are shown as hours:minutes:seconds). If no numbers are
delayed, only the OK result code is issued.
Example:
NO. - PHONE NUMBER -DELAY
------ -------------------------------------------
1; 8264734660 2:00:00
2; 7532634661 2:00:00
3; 2587334662 0:02:00
4; 7532651663 0:03:25
5; 7459931664 0:01:45
OK

3.2.9.3 +GCI - Country of Installation

This extended syntax command indicates and selects the country of installation for the
modem. This parameter selects the settings for any operational parameters that need to
be adjusted for national regulations or telephone networks.
Syntax
+GCI=<country_code>
Defined Values
<country_code> 8-bit country code from Annex A of T.35. The value is the hexadecimal
equivalent of the T.35
code, with bit 8 treated as the most significant bit and bit 1 treated as the least significant
bit.
Default
If the modem is specified for use in only one country, that country code is the default.
Otherwise, the default is the expected country of sale or first installation. The modem
may use hardware means to select the country of installation, in which case the modem
uses that to determine the default value.
Reporting Current or Selected Values
Command: +GCI?
Response: +GCI: <current country_code>
